However installing a built-in microwave could require professional installation or a renovation of your kitchen. It is possible, depending on the layout of your house to make an opening in the wall to accommodate the appliance. However it will require professional framing and reinforcement. Built-in microwaves require ventilation to avoid overheating or damaging the appliance. According to Sam Cipiti of R. M. Tunis Kitchens and Baths in Chevy Chase, Maryland the minimum cabinet depth for an oven with built-ins is 15 inches. However some manufacturers offer trim kits with up to 1 1/2 inch of extra space for ventilation.

In this supplemental notification of proposed rulemaking ("SNOPR") the Office of Energy Efficiency and Renewable Energy proposes new or revised energy conservation standards for microwave ovens which will help consumers save money on their operating costs. The Energy Policy and Conservation Act (EPCA) requires DOE to regularly assess whether more stringent standards are technically feasible and economically justified and if they can result in significant energy savings.
This SNOPR provides the analysis and findings that DOE performed to evaluate the impact on consumers of new or amended energy conservation standards for microwave ovens. The analysis includes a market and technology assessment, a screening and engineering analysis, and a national impact analysis.
The energy use analysis calculates annual average microwave oven operating hours in a sample of homes. This analysis is used to calculate energy savings and other consumer analyses within this SNOPR. The analysis is made using RECS field data from a variety of regions and considers the various patterns of use of microwave ovens in different households and also the variation in regional electricity prices.
To evaluate the impact of new or amended standards on household expenses, DOE conducted LCC analyses and PBP analyses in order to estimate the lifetime cost for buying and using a microwave oven at various levels of efficiency. The LCC and PBP calculations utilize the computer model built on Monte Carlo simulations to incorporate uncertainty and variation into the analyses.
This SNOPR includes an analysis of the impact of the new or amended standards on the national level, based on the NIA spreadsheet. The NIA model calculates the industry's net present value (INPV) in terms of energy saving from the potential amendment or new standard in the form energy savings for the site and FFC savings.
